For example, here is a PC with Windows 10 Pro and the November 2021 Update.Ībout Windows tells you the Windows 10 version, build, and edition This command opens About Windows, where you see the Windows 10 version followed by the OS Build and the Windows 10 edition. This method is fast and works the same, no matter what version of Windows 10 you have: use the search box next to the Start button, type winver and click or tap the search result with the same name.Īlternatively, press the Windows + R keys to bring up the Run window, type winver, and press Enter or click or tap OK.
